USA (TDAY) stock outlook | institutional activity and market reaction remain in focus. USA TODAY Co. Inc. (TDAY) closed at $7.81, up 1.17% from the prior session. The stock continues to trade above its established support of $7.42, while resistance sits at $8.20—a level that has capped upside in recent weeks. The modest gain came on what appeared to be normal trading activity, suggesting orderly accumulation rather than a speculative surge.

From a technical perspective, TDAY is consolidating in a defined range bounded by support at $7.42 and resistance at $8.20. The stock is currently situated closer to the upper boundary, having gained approximately 5% from the support level over the past two weeks. The price action is forming a series of higher lows, which may suggest building upward pressure. Momentum indicators such as the Relative Strength Index (RSI) are likely in the neutral-to-slightly-bullish zone, around the mid-50s, indicating that the stock is not yet overextended. The 50-day moving average probably lies near the $7.60 area, providing an intermediate support level above the $7.42 floor. The 200-day moving average, if below the current price, would further confirm a longer-term uptrend. Volume on up days has generally exceeded volume on down days over the past month, a pattern that often precedes breakout attempts. Still, the proximity to $8.20 resistance—a level that has repelled price on multiple occasions—introduces risk of a false breakout or a pullback. USA TODAY Co. Inc. Traders can anticipate the effects of macroeconomic events. Looking ahead, TDAY’s ability to decisively clear the $8.20 resistance will be a critical inflection point. A successful breakout above that level, accompanied by an uptick in volume, could open the path toward the $8.50–$8.75 area, where previous supply may emerge. Conversely, failure to hold above $7.60 might lead to a retest of the $7.42 support. Factors that could influence the stock’s trajectory include the company's next quarterly earnings report, where any surprises in digital ad revenue or subscriber growth would likely drive sentiment. Broader market conditions, particularly in cyclical sectors, could also play a role, as could changes in interest rate expectations affecting growth stocks. Traders should monitor the $7.80–$7.85 zone as an early warning level—if the stock stalls there, it may signal weakening momentum. Overall, TDAY appears to be in a constructive technical setup, but the outcome depends on whether buyers can absorb selling pressure near resistance.
